Batumi Summer Theatre
Batumi Summer Theatre
The Batumi Summer Theatre is an open-air performance venue characterized by its old-fashioned architectural style. Travelers visit this site to attend live shows or to appreciate the building's design while walking through the adjacent seaside park.
Getting There
The theatre is located within the central tourist district of Batumi. From the city centre, it is accessible via a short walk or a quick taxi ride, typically taking less than 10 minutes depending on your exact starting point.
Time Allocation
If you are visiting solely to view the exterior and the surrounding grounds, 30 to 60 minutes is sufficient. If you are attending a scheduled performance, allow several hours.
When to Visit
The venue is most active during the summer season when open-air performances are frequent. It is a popular spot for strollers and tourists, so expect crowds during weekend evenings and peak holiday seasons. Visiting during the day allows for a quieter experience of the architecture.
